McCarthy Livid

After watching his side go from a goal up to lose the game to Bristol City, Ipswich manager Mick McCarthy was left fuming.

When Daryl Murphy put the visitors in front, it looked like Ipswich were going to be the latest club to inflict misery on the Robins.

But City were in no mood to give the game away this time and equalised through Steven Davies before Jon Stead came up with a late winner for the home side, much to the delight of most of the Ashton Gate crowd.

McCarthy was visibly angry after the game when he told Sky Sports: ‘I’m angry, livid and totally devastated.

‘One long ball has taken out three of our defenders for the winner and that simply shouldn’t happen. It was a dreadful goal to concede.

‘We had a great chance to go 2-0 up in the first half and opportunities to win the game near the end. I should be happy because we played well for long periods.

‘But that means nothing. We should not have lost and my weekend will have a black cloud hanging over it.’
